James Talarico Faces Scrutiny Over Billionaire Donations Despite Anti-Billionaire Stance

7 months agoUS
James Talarico Faces Scrutiny Over Billionaire Donations Despite Anti-Billionaire StanceSource: spectrumlocalnews.com
Texas State Representative James Talarico, a Democratic candidate for U.S. Senate, is facing scrutiny for accepting donations from billionaires despite campaigning on an anti-billionaire platform. This raises questions about the consistency of his message and the potential influence of wealthy donors.

Key Insights

James Talarico raised $6 million in the first three weeks of his U.S. Senate bid, surpassing his rival Colin Allred.

Talarico has publicly campaigned against "billionaire mega-donors and their puppet politicians."

Campaign finance reports reveal that Talarico accepted over $90,000 from billionaires in September.

Talarico's spokesperson defends the donations, stating that the campaign welcomes support from billionaires who believe they should be taxed more and have their political influence limited.

Political scientists note that Talarico is running a populist campaign, aiming to win over traditional Democratic voters and independents.

In-Depth Analysis

James Talarico's U.S. Senate campaign is built on the promise of fighting corruption and reducing the influence of wealthy donors in politics. He has frequently criticized "billionaire mega-donors" and pledged not to take corporate PAC money. However, recent campaign finance reports show that Talarico accepted significant donations from billionaires, leading to accusations of inconsistency.

While Talarico's campaign defends these donations by arguing that they come from individuals who support his policy goals, the optics of accepting money from the very group he is campaigning against are problematic. This situation highlights the challenges of campaign finance in modern politics, where candidates often rely on large donations to remain competitive, even if those donations come from sources that contradict their stated values.

His campaign is expanding, with events such as the one in Wichita Falls, aiming to garner broader support across Texas. This is crucial, as he aims to unseat incumbent Sen. John Cornyn.
